I recently got my blood test results back, and my doctor mentioned that my urea levels were slightly outside the normal range. I didn’t even know what urea was before this, so now I’m trying to understand what it means for my health. From what I’ve read, urea is a waste product formed when the body breaks down protein, and it’s eliminated through the kidneys. But what exactly is the urea normal range, and what does it mean if my levels are too high or too low? I saw that high urea levels could indicate kidney dysfunction, dehydration, or excessive protein intake. But does a slightly elevated result mean I have kidney problems, or could it be due to something temporary like diet or exercise? On the other hand, if urea is too low, does that mean my body isn’t metabolizing protein properly? Urea is a waste product that your body produces when it breaks down protein, and it’s typically filtered out by your kidneys. The normal range for urea levels varies, but it’s generally between 7–20 mg/dL in adults. If your urea levels are slightly elevated, it might not necessarily mean there’s a major issue—it could be due to temporary factors like dehydration, intense exercise, or a high-protein diet, all of which can raise urea levels. On the other hand, low urea levels may indicate poor protein metabolism or liver dysfunction. If your levels are mildly outside the normal range, it’s worth discussing with your doctor whether lifestyle or dietary changes may be playing a role. Understanding urea levels can be a bit tricky, but you’re on the right track by digging deeper. In general, the normal range for blood urea nitrogen (BUN), which is the way urea level gets measured, is typically in the ballpark of 7-20 mg/dL. But of course, this can vary based on lab standards and sometimes even personal health factors.

If your urea levels are a little up, it doesn’t always scream kidney issues right away. Yep, dehydration or overdoing it on the protein can nudge levels upwards too. It’s not uncommon — maybe after a sweaty week where you’re hustling at work and not hydrating enough. On the contrary, low levels might suggest liver issues or maybe just inadequate protein consumption. But a single result is more like a snapshot rather than a complete story. It’s best to backtrack and consider what could’ve messed up the reading.
